Graduate prospects boosted

The number of UK students in employment or further study six months after graduation has risen for the fifth successive year.

Some 94 per cent of UK domiciled former undergraduates were in employment or further study six months after they graduated in the summer of 2016, according to figures released by the Higher Education Statistics Agency on 6 July.

There was a slight fall in the proportion moving into employment only, offset by a rise in the percentage going into further study.
